See [`Location` section](https://specs.ipfs.tech/http-gateways/subdomain-gateway/#location-response-header) of :cite[subdomain-gateway]. +### `Ipfs-Uri` (response header) + +Used for HTTP caching and indicating the IPFS address of the data. + +Indicates the original, requested content path before any path resolution and traversal is performed. + +The value is one valid URI: `ipfs://` for the `/ipfs/` namespace +(:cite[ipfs-uri]), or `ipns://` for `/ipns/` (:cite[ipns-uri]). + +The content path is the request path, normalized: percent-decode +each segment once, collapse duplicate slashes, then apply any `.` and `..` +segments. `%2F` decodes to a separator in the first step, so a request for +`/ipfs/{cid}/a%2F..%2Fb.txt` gives the content path `/ipfs/{cid}/b.txt`. + +One consequence: a UnixFS link whose name contains `/` cannot be +addressed by any content path, because path components never contain `/` +(:cite[unixfs]); such an entry is reachable only by its own CID. + +The URI authority SHOULD be the content root in the canonical form +:cite[ipfs-uri] and :cite[ipns-uri] define. A trailing dot on a DNS name +is stripped. Under `/ipns/`, a legacy base58 peer ID (`Qm...`, +`12D3Koo...`) becomes a `libp2p-key` CIDv1 in base36. A gateway omits +this header when it cannot produce such an authority: the root is +invalid, the IPNS key uses a codec it does not support, or the DNS name +does not convert to the `dnslink-name` form. In the DNSLink case, a name +with no dot, like `examplemissingtld`, never becomes an authority: on each +network it can point at different content. A dotted DNSLink name on a +private network, like `example.local`, is fine. + +A content root longer than 63 characters is emitted in full and HTTP +clients SHOULD accept it: the length guidance in :cite[ipfs-uri] and +:cite[ipns-uri] does not apply to this header. + +The URI path mirrors the rest of the content path: split it on `/`, +percent-encode each segment, and rejoin with `/`. A trailing slash is +kept, and an empty remainder means no path: +`/ipfs/{cid}` → `ipfs://{cid}`, `/ipfs/{cid}/` → `ipfs://{cid}/`, +`/ipfs/{cid}/dir/` → `ipfs://{cid}/dir/`. Interior empty segments MUST NOT +appear. + +Each segment MUST be percent-encoded over its UTF-8 bytes: every byte +outside the unreserved set `A-Z a-z 0-9 - . _ ~` (Section 2.3 of +:cite[rfc3986]) MUST be encoded as `%XX` with uppercase hexadecimal +digits, and unreserved bytes MUST NOT be encoded. This covers `%`, `?`, +`#`, spaces, control characters, and every non-ASCII byte, so the value is +ASCII-only and always a valid field value (Section 5.5 of :cite[rfc9110]). + +The one exception: a segment that is exactly `.` or `..` MUST be emitted +as `%2E` or `%2E%2E`, so it cannot be read as a dot segment. The +normalization above means such segments do not normally occur. + +The value MUST NOT contain a query or fragment. Request query parameters +such as `?format=car` never appear in it. + +An HTTP client that recovers the content path MUST apply the +URI-to-content-path mapping of :cite[ipfs-uri] and :cite[ipns-uri], then +percent-decode each segment once. + +Example: `Ipfs-Uri: ipfs://bafy..ul6/subdir/file.txt` + +Example: `Ipfs-Uri: ipns://dnslink.example.net/wiki/Bogot%C3%A1` + +This header SHOULD be returned with deserialized responses, and on +redirect and error responses once the content root has been parsed. +Implementations MAY omit it with trustless response types +(`application/vnd.ipld.raw` and `application/vnd.ipld.car`). They MAY also +omit it when the value would exceed 8192 bytes. + +This header supersedes the deprecated +[`X-Ipfs-Path`](#x-ipfs-path-response-header). HTTP clients SHOULD prefer +`Ipfs-Uri` when both headers are present. + +Gateways serving cross-origin traffic SHOULD include `Ipfs-Uri` in +`Access-Control-Expose-Headers`. + ### `X-Ipfs-Path` (response header) +:::warning + +This header is deprecated. The traversal of `/ipns/en.wikipedia-on-ipfs.org/wiki/Block_of_Wikipedia_in_Turkey` includes a HAMT-sharded UnixFS directory `/wiki/`. @@ -862,7 +960,7 @@ such as domains that cannot be resolved, or IPNS keys that cannot be resolved. should be produce acceptable cache hits. - Advanced caching strategies can be built using additional information in - `X-Ipfs-Path` and `X-Ipfs-Roots` headers. + `Ipfs-Uri` and `X-Ipfs-Roots` headers. - Implement support for requests sent with [`Cache-Control: only-if-cached`](#cache-control-request-header). diff --git a/src/ipips/ipip-0548.md b/src/ipips/ipip-0548.md new file mode 100644 index 00000000..64eb0139 --- /dev/null +++ b/src/ipips/ipip-0548.md @@ -0,0 +1,154 @@ +--- +title: "IPIP-0548: Sunset X-Ipfs-Path header" +date: 2026-08-22 +ipip: proposal +editors: + - name: Alex Potsides + github: achingbrain + url: https://achingbrain.net + affiliation: + name: Shipyard + url: https://ipshipyard.com + - name: Marcin Rataj + github: lidel + affiliation: + name: Shipyard + url: https://ipshipyard.com +relatedIssues: + - https://github.com/ipfs/specs/issues/547 +order: 548 +tags: ['ipips'] +--- + +## Summary + +Replace `X-Ipfs-Path` header with `Ipfs-Uri` version that can correctly encode +any special characters likely to be found in an IPFS Path. + +## Motivation + +HTTP header values can only include characters from a limited set. + +There is a gap in the existing gateway specification in that it does not say how +characters from outside this set are to be treated. + +Values already arrive broken: browser `fetch()` garbles raw UTF-8, and +Go's `net/http` replaces CR and LF with spaces. + +The spec is implemented and consumed widely so retrospectively adding encoding +rules would be disruptive, and we would have to agree on an encoding format. + +URIs already have a well-defined encoding format (percent encoding, defined in +[RFC 3986](https://www.rfc-editor.org/rfc/rfc3986.html#section-2.1)), so +introduce an `Ipfs-Uri` header to be used in preference to `X-Ipfs-Path` which +can handle any and all characters found in an IPFS path, and can be losslessly +converted back into an IPFS Path if the client desires it. + +## Detailed design + +The `Ipfs-Uri` header should be added which contains the IPFS/IPNS path as a +URI (e.g. `ipfs://...` or `ipns://...`) with any special characters +percent-encoded as per RFC 3986. + +The URI schemes are defined by :cite[ipfs-uri] and :cite[ipns-uri]; the +[`Ipfs-Uri` section](https://specs.ipfs.tech/http-gateways/path-gateway/#ipfs-uri-response-header) +of :cite[path-gateway] defines the exact serialization. + +This IPIP also updates :cite[unixfs]: names containing `/` join the +restricted names list, and the path escaping section defines the HTTP +gateway and URI behavior while leaving other contexts unspecified. + +`Ipfs-Uri` deprecates `X-Ipfs-Path`, and clients SHOULD prefer `Ipfs-Uri` +when both are present. The +[`X-Ipfs-Path` section](https://specs.ipfs.tech/http-gateways/path-gateway/#x-ipfs-path-response-header) +says when the legacy header MUST be omitted to avoid issues with unsafe +byte ranges. + +## Design rationale + +Retroactively adding encoding rules to `X-Ipfs-Path` would be too disruptive to +existing clients so adding a new header and deprecating the old one seems like +the least worst way forward. + +Path escaping was previously undefined across the stack: the UnixFS spec +explicitly declared it out of scope, and nothing said how gateways decode +request paths or how a content path becomes a header-safe string. This IPIP +locks that behavior down: request path components are percent-decoded once +(so `%2F` is a component separator), `Ipfs-Uri` is the canonical encoded +form, and names containing `/` are formally not path-addressable. + +### User benefit + +`Ipfs-Uri` correctly encodes otherwise illegal characters so users can determine +the original IPFS Path of a resource without data corruption. + +### Compatibility + +Since we are adding a new header this is a non-breaking change. + +Existing deployments can keep returning both headers; new implementations +return only `Ipfs-Uri`. + +### Security + +Percent-encoding keeps raw control bytes such as CR and LF out of `Ipfs-Uri` +values. + +## Test fixtures + +A UnixFS directory under +`b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ae` +([`dir-with-tricky-filenames.car` in +ipip-0548-test-fixtures.zip](https://github.com/user-attachments/files/31286627/ipip-0548-test-fixtures.zip)), +and the header returned for each file in it: + +| UnixFS file name | Response header | +| ---------------- | ----------------------------------------------------------------------------------------------------------------------------------------- | +| `plain.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/plain.txt` | +| `with space.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/with%20space.txt` | +| `100% sure.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/100%25%20sure.txt` | +| `a#b?c.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/a%23b%3Fc.txt` | +| `łódź.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/%C5%82%C3%B3d%C5%BA.txt` | +| `emoji🚀.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/emoji%F0%9F%9A%80.txt` | +| `αρχείο.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/%CE%B1%CF%81%CF%87%CE%B5%CE%AF%CE%BF.txt` | +| `файл.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/%D1%84%D0%B0%D0%B9%D0%BB.txt` | +| `קובץ.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/%D7%A7%D7%95%D7%91%D7%A5.txt` | +| `ملف.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/%D9%85%D9%84%D9%81.txt` | +| `नमस्ते.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/%E0%A4%A8%E0%A4%AE%E0%A4%B8%E0%A5%8D%E0%A4%A4%E0%A5%87.txt` | +| `ไฟล์.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/%E0%B9%84%E0%B8%9F%E0%B8%A5%E0%B9%8C.txt` | +| `ファイル.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/%E3%83%95%E3%82%A1%E3%82%A4%E3%83%AB.txt` | +| `你好.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/%E4%BD%A0%E5%A5%BD.txt` | +| `파일.txt` | `Ipfs-Uri: ipfs://bafybeiflhd5aimv4xavauidbetge3v3uadbqfibu5lfo4b26yyieqvnvae/%ED%8C%8C%EC%9D%BC.txt` | + +A second fixture, the preexisting +[`dir-with-percent-encoded-filename.car`](https://github.com/ipfs/gateway-conformance/raw/v0.13.1/fixtures/path_gateway_unixfs/dir-with-percent-encoded-filename.car) +directory under +`bafybeig675grnxcmshiuzdaz2xalm6ef4thxxds6o6ypakpghm5kghpc34`, holds a +name that already looks percent-encoded.
